At a star-studded anniversary gala in Toronto on Saturday, Gary Slaight received his own star on Canada's Walk of Fame, in recognition of his work as a pioneering broadcast executive and a leading patron of the arts. Gary was introduced by his friend (and 2018 inductee) Andy Kim, and his tribute featured a medley of songs by Gordon Lightfoot, performed by Brett Kissel, Tom Wilson, Jessica Mitchell and Theo Tams, along with the Dixon Music Hall's children's choir. 

The Walk of Fame, honouring notable Canadians for excellence in fields spanning entertainment to humanitarianism, is celebrating its 25th anniversary. The event took place on December 2nd, 2023 and will be broadcast on CTV on Dec 16th.
